El documento compara y contrasta los conceptos de procesador, programa y proceso. Explica que un procesador es el cerebro del sistema y ejecuta las instrucciones, un programa es un conjunto de instrucciones almacenadas pasivamente, y un proceso es la ejecución activa de un programa que incluye el estado actual del procesador y los recursos asociados.

Wilderness Road State Park hosts several special events throughout the year. In May, they hold a reenactment of the Raid at Martin's Station, where visitors can experience 18th century fort life. In September, they hold a free Community Appreciation Open House with activities and a frontier battle reenactment. In October, they put on a Halloween event called Pumpkins in the Park with haunted hayrides and activities for kids.

Raja Ampat is located in West Papua, Indonesia and contains over 600 islands, many of which are uninhabited. It has extremely high biodiversity, containing thousands of coral species and being part of the most bio-diverse marine region on Earth. Travelers can see beautiful coral reefs and islands by diving, snorkeling, or sailing. To save money, visitors can stay in local homestays which provide affordable accommodations and activities. Basic supplies and protective clothing are recommended to enjoy the beaches and natural beauty of Raja Ampat.
